1994 Rocket

early rocket frame . took me 4 months to id this. i have been told the threaded headset and canti mounts means its somewhere between a 93-95 but that it might be impossible to nail down the year any c

**HAVE SINCE TRADED THIS TO SWFLSUPRAPEP FOR A IDENTICAL FRAME IN BLACK, WHICH I ALSO ENDED UP SELLING BACK TO HIM - anyone interested in seeing it heres the link http://bmxmuseum.com/bikes/rocket/46495

bought this off some kid for $50. . we tried to convince me it was an S&M ....lol . its taken 4 months and a bit of luck but i finally have it identified as an early rocket . apparently a man named bill price hired fabweld as well as caloi later to build him some frames , and this was one of them.  appears to be from the first run he had fabweld build.  if anyone has any more info. or some more pics of these bikes please feel free to post it in the comments. i am posting a link to the info i have there as well .

hi my name is william prince owner of rocket bicycles, this bike was a rocket viking jr. it was a very bad protoype i got in from caloi and rejected these as they were very bad. i changed to a diffrent manufacture in brazil and they were awesome makers of frames we only made like 10-20 of this bike and changed the name to just rocket jr and were totaly diffrent than this bframe you have here. if you need more info or decals for this frame contact me and i will be glad to help you out the best i can
